A Prayer Between Light and Dark

dear god or whatever you can begin me now begin me on a whiteboard a blackboard anything that can be erased my cookie was baked with bad blood begin me as if I were a dying fish on an alien shore gulping impossible air i took myself to the edge my chicken heart clutching a chicken-hearted prayer sorry i think i am resurfacing maybe drowning only ducks and whales can speak of this kind of up and down life a magnificent whatever ate me up like a half-eaten sandwich i want to say the date I died but it’s only a margin on a blank page a ledger of poetry never written now I am ready to begin to wipe this face away to hide myself away behind your big light i really mean it i think
